First and foremost, clarify your health requirements. Consider factors such as pre-existing conditions, family size, lifestyle, and estimated medical expenses. This self-assessment forms the bedrock of your decision-making process.
Next, delve into the world of health insurance providers in the UAE. Research reputable companies known for their strong financial stability, wide network of hospitals and clinics, and top-notch customer service. Online resources including comparison websites can be invaluable in this stage.
Once you have a shortlist of providers, scrutinize their plan offerings carefully. Pay attention to coverage details, including inpatient and outpatient services, emergency care, maternity benefits, mental health support, and pre-and post-hospitalization charges. Don't hesitate contacting providers directly for further explanation on any ambiguities.
Make a comprehensive comparison of plan premiums, deductibles, co-pays, and out-of-pocket maximums. Remember, the cheapest plan may not always be the most advantageous. Opt for a plan that strikes a balance between affordability and comprehensive coverage.
Finally, before you make your decision, review the policy documents meticulously. Understand the terms and conditions, exclusions, and limitations before you commit avoid any surprises down the road.
